Cross country skiing: National-level junior. Finished second in a junior 10km free race in Steg (LIE), in 2007.
2008 IBU Cup in Cesana San Sicario (Sprint - 24th, Pursuit - 23rd)
2009 World Cup in Oberhof (Relay - 6th, Sprint - 84th)
2013/14: Suffered from colds throughout the entire season.
March 2012: Concussion and severe bruises on the face, head and knee, after falling in the mass start at the World Championships in Ruhpolding. He was hospitalised and missed the remainder of the season.
2010
Began cross-country skiing at age 10, entering his first race at 12. He took up biathlon in 2003. (sc-obergoms.ch, 2021)
His family was involved in the sport. (biathlon.com.ua, 24 Dec 2009)
Win a medal at the Beijing 2022 Olympic Winter Games. (benjamin-weger.ch, 2021)
Trained alongside Olympic biathlon gold medallist Michael Roesch (GER). (aargauerzeitung.ch, 30 Nov 2018)
Finishing second in the individual at the Pokljuka World Cup in December 2010. "I still do not fully realise what I have accomplished today, especially since I was not expecting such a result at all when I got up this morning. It was really fantastic to be able to get on the podium. It doesn't change much for me. This success is of course fantastic, but I will continue to train hard and prepare for the next race." (rts.ch, 16 Dec 2010)
